In this episode of the Feeling Good Podcast, host David D. Burns, MD, talks with Dr. Robert Leahy about Team-CBT (Cognitive Behavioral Therapy). Dr. Leahy is a professor of psychology at Weill Cornell Medical College and is the director of the American Institute for Cognitive Therapy. They discuss the importance of forming a strong therapeutic alliance with clients when using CBT and the importance of providing clients with tools and skills that can help empower them to manage their mental health. Dr. Leahy explains how Team-CBT can help reduce shame, guilt, and other negative emotions and how it can increase self-compassion and self-acceptance. He also shares how Team-CBT can be used to help clients overcome their fear of failure and how it can be used to help treat anxiety and depression. Finally, they discuss how Team-CBT can help clients take responsibility for their own well-being and how it can help them develop a sense of purpose and direction in life.
